IHL Recap (Chicago-Houston)

Posted: Sat February 17, 2001 at 1:15 a.m EST

HOUSTON 3, CHICAGO 1

HOUSTON (Ticker) -- Jason Elliot stopped 34 shots and Tom Chorske had a goal and an assist as the Houston Aeros beat the Chicago Wolves, 3-1. Elliot, who improved to 5-1-0 over his last six games, lost his bid for his first shutout of the season after Chicago's Ted Drury scored 49 seconds into the third period. Chorske assisted on David Wilkie's goal at 3:31 of the second period which opened the scoring before giving Houston a 2-0 lead with his team-leading 17th goal later in the frame. Harvard University graduate Sean McCann also scored for the Aeros, who are 9-3-0 over their last 12. Richard Shulmistra turned aside 22 shots in defeat as the Wolves fell to 2-5-1 in their season series versus Houston.
